Quinn, May or. 6-7-h-T.O.M. Attending Institute Mrs. W. E. Stout, of Wal lace, N.C. and daughter Mrs. Allen N Trask, Jr. of Wilming ton. N.C. are in Chapel Hill N.C. this week attending the realtors Institute. The institute is spon sored by North Carolina Asso ciation of Realtors and U.N.C. Mrs. Stout and Mrs. Trask are both Real Estate Brokers. Mrs. Stout was the first woman in Duplin County to be licensed a real estate broker.
